Growing palletized transport demands higher packaging stability
Palletized transport has become standard across manufacturing, warehousing, and distribution industries. Before shipment, pallet loads—whether cartons, bags, or mixed goods—require secure outer wrapping. As shipment volumes increase, manual wrapping often falls short in efficiency, consistency, and stability. Automatic stretch wrapping machines address these issues by standardizing the pallet packaging process.
Operating principle: Continuous wrapping with stretch film
Automatic stretch wrapping machines use stretch film as the packaging material. Through turntable rotation or wrapping arm movement, the film is applied in a spiral pattern under controlled tension. The film carriage travels vertically along the mast, wrapping from the pallet base to the top and forming a continuous protective layer. Automation reduces manual involvement and ensures repeatable packaging quality.
Stretch film properties enhance load conformity
Stretch film offers excellent elasticity and recovery, allowing it to closely conform to the shape of the pallet load. By adjusting stretch ratios and wrap counts, the machine balances secure wrapping with efficient film usage. For uneven or irregular pallet loads, the film naturally adapts to surface contours, creating a tighter package and reducing the risk of load shifting during transport.
Versatile applications for different pallet types
Automatic stretch wrapping machines are suitable for a wide range of pallet loads, including carton pallets, bagged products, drum combinations, and both regular and irregular stacks. They are widely used in food, daily chemical, chemical, building materials, and e-commerce warehousing sectors. Adjustable parameters enable the same machine to handle pallets of varying sizes and heights, improving overall equipment versatility.
Automated operation improves consistency
By executing preset wrapping programs, automatic stretch wrapping machines deliver uniform wrapping results for each pallet. Compared with manual wrapping, machine operation offers a steadier pace and more consistent film overlap, resulting in improved appearance and packaging uniformity. Operators mainly handle pallet loading and parameter confirmation, reducing repetitive physical labor and supporting standardized workflow management.
Practical benefits in storage and transportation
Wrapped pallets maintain better structural stability during forklift handling and truck loading. The film layer provides basic dust and moisture protection during storage and transit. Consistent outer packaging also simplifies stacking, inventory checks, and logistics planning.
